Google Device Calculates Instantly; Rivals Need 47 Years

Google has developed a quantum computer that makes instant calculations that would take existing supercomputers 47 years to do, a breakthrough that proved experimental machines can outperform conventional rivals, James Titcomb reported for The Telegraph.

A paper from Google researchers published online claims that the latest technology is “beyond the capabilities of existing classical supercomputers.”


Proponents say the technology, which relies on the peculiar states of quantum physics, can create hugely powerful machines to battle climate change and create breakthrough drugs.

However, they also threaten to undermine today’s encryption systems, making them a national security priority.


The company’s new paper – Phase Transition in Random Circuit Sampling – published on the open-access science website ArXiv, demonstrates a device that aims to end the debate.

While the 2019 machine had 53 qubits, the next-generation device has 70. Adding more qubits improves a quantum computer’s power exponentially, meaning the new machine is 241 million times more powerful than the 2019 machine.


Researchers said it would take Frontier, the world’s leading supercomputer, 6.18 seconds to match a calculation from Google’s 53-qubit computer from 2019. In comparison, it would take 47.2 years to match its latest one.
